The VIP Subscriber Series:

A Different Drum is heading into the new year with the VIP subscriber program well underway.   So far, those who subscribed to receive a unique, collectible CD every month (each release limited to 300 physical CD’s) have received several fun releases.  If you are not a VIP subscriber, then these are the CD’s you’ve missed:
Christopher Anton “Destination: X”
Disreflect “Some Brittle Words”
Neuropa “Plastique People”
Haberdashery “2010 Remixes”
E-Gens “Fine! Shine! VIP Edition”
and coming up next month:  Faith Assembly “Dreams from Arcadia”

If you are interested in joining the VIP subscriber program, then you can email me at todd@adifferentdrum.com and request to be put in the line.  There are currently only 200 CD’s per release available for subscribers (100 CD’s go to the artist with each release).   But if there is enough interest from would-be subscribers, then I can look into expanding the subscriber base for future releases.   However, I can’t increase the number of CD’s pressed on these VIP releases until there is sufficient demand.  That is because the hope is to keep each release as a collectible, instantly-sold-out rarity.  So, I won’t make more CD’s than we need.  My view is that the CD buyers in our little synthpop market are the ones who are fueling these releases, so we want to reward them with something unique and limited.

Absolute Body Control “”Shattered Illusion” $20 — This is a band that has been around since the early 80’s making synthesizer pop music.  Well, I hadn’t really heard of them until recently.   This new album comes 29 years after their first 7-inch vinyl and cassette tape release, yet it still sounds like an underground 80’s synthpop band to me, like something obscure from a lost era.   Listen to audio samples and order the CD here :
http://www.adifferentdrum.com/buy/D1052CD/Absolute-Body-Control-Shattered-Illusion

Absolute Body Control “Tapes 81-89″ (5CD) $56 — I mentioned above that the history of this band goes back to the very early 80’s.  Most of that history was released on cassette tapes.   This CD box set includes the music from those old tapes, so you can really hear the underground music these guys were cranking out in the early days.   You can see the complete track list and order the box set here :

Welle:Erdball “Die Singles 1993 - 2010″ (10CD box set) $60 — This large, impressive box collects 10 CD’s of singles covering this unique German band’s history.  They’ve always been a bit on the crazy side, singing in German of retro technology, making me think of acts like Devo with a lot of flare and a unique identity.   There are 3,000 of these boxes worldwide, and you collectors can grab it here while I have a couple left.   You can see the complete track list and order here :
